While finding a drug rehab to attend can seem to be an overwhelming task, discovering one that offers services for other languages is an added challenge. However, today many treatment centers employ staff members who are bilingual. When you have found a program that meets your needs, speak to their staff about the possibility of delivering their services other languages during you or your loved one's time in treatment. Although they may not initially have the capability to provide their services in other languages they may be able to find a way to accommodate your needs. Frequently the rehab program will do its best to rise to the occasion and see what is available to help their clients.
